The quantum dynamics of a single quantum dot with phonon reservoir is investigated by making use generalized quantum dynamics equation [Gainutdinov R.Kh. 1999 J. Phys. A 32 5675]. The self-energy function is calculated nonperturbatively taking into account the renormalization of the vertex function. In this paper, we show that the nonperturbative renormalization of the vertex function significantly affects the nature of the interaction of the quantum dot with the phonon reservoir.
